agnel

English

Noun

agnel (plural agnels)

  1. A 13th century French gold coin.

Friulian

Etymology

From Latin agnellus.

Noun

agnel m (plural agnei)

  1. lamb

Norman

Etymology

From Old French agnel, itself from Latin agnellus.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ɑ.ɲe/, /ã.ɲe/

Noun

agnel m (plural agniaux)

  1. lamb
